Step 4: Enable BranchReaper on the Tidewell monorepo. BranchReaper deletes branches with no commits in 90 days unless tagged keep-alive. Support should know: users will see a bot comment 7 days before deletion, and restores are possible for 30 days via the Reaper dashboard. Do not manually delete the reaper-audit branch; it holds the restore index. Escalate any accidental deletions to the Platform Tooling rotation, not to the repo owners. Before flipping the flag, verify the service picked up the following settings.

settings of fahag-haduf:
[ulaox]
port = 8443
region = south-2
host = ulaox.lumiccorp.internal
timeout_ms = 500
retries = 8

Runbook: account recovery — relevance tuning notes. The Seekhaven ranking weights are versioned alongside account-recovery audit logs. If a reviewer restores a prior weight set, confirm the boost table matches the snapshot hash first. Do not tune synonyms during an open recovery case. Access to the tuning archive requires the break-glass account; its recovery passphrase is recorded immediately below.

strongbox words: druvan-lamys-eliius-jorax-istox-soreth-ulays-gilix-ralix-oliiel-norwyn-casvan-praius

Ticket: LIFT-2214. Users on Cragmoor's elevator-dispatch simulator report update 3.8.1 fails signature verification at install. Verified: the artifact in the mirror was signed with the retired Q2 key, so the client rightly rejects it. Fix: re-sign 3.8.1 with the current key and republish to the Hollowgate channel; mirrors sync within an hour. Tell affected users to retry after sync. Do not instruct anyone to disable verification. For the re-sign step, support leads should use the current release key, given below.

deploy key for hawip-bagug: bky13_91GKUpxemM5Po